Ibhayi Lodge Overnight Accommodation provides accommodation to guests on a bed and breakfast basis with the option of supplying lunch, lunch packs and dinner at the request of groups of guests by private arrangements.
We have six en-suite rooms each with their own private entrance and secured on-site parking. We can accommodate up to 20 guests at our Korsten facility.

Water Conservation
Borehole water adds to municipal water and an abundance of rain water harvesting that makes Ibhayi Lodge an Oasis in a region of scarce water resources. Drinking water is given special attention in the form of reverse osmosis purification.
